Output 1522001ec3a6ce2fc3c8081ec5bd0596cd886fdbacb635d70a2744d82ac83058:1

value
644000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 780ab0263a5f60bcf056176bb8f76b014efe9236 OP_EQUAL
address
3CdjpBekR4o71BU5KsZAcRRMibifdDwTKC
transaction
1522001ec3a6ce2fc3c8081ec5bd0596cd886fdbacb635d70a2744d82ac83058
confirmations
472378
spent
true